Abstract:DC-DC conversion playing major role in many applications of power electronics and widely used in power circuit. Enormous methodology's of PID based converters are created in recent decades. The zeta converter is basically a DC – DC converter and its control the output voltage from an input voltage step up and step down the output voltage. The main scope of this paper is to design of ACO(Ant colony Optimization)based PID controller for zeta converter using model order technique with minimum of error, the zeta converter is basically fourth order system, design of PID controller for fourth order system is quite complex so model order reduction is used for controller design of zeta Converter, Therefore, the higher order system is reduced to second order using three different reduction techniques, then the ACO based PID controller is designed for reduced order system and is matched with the zeta converter, the results shows that designed controller for zeta converter gives quite good response for both the transfer function and is attached with zeta converter circuit, controller gives good performance indices is made on the basis of ISE, IAE and ITAE with minimum value of errors.
